Busola Dakolo, the wife of singer Timi Dakolo, has alleged that the Head Pastor of Commonwealth of Zion Assembly (COZA) Biodun Fatoyinbo raped her.
Concise News had last month reported that Dakolo berated Fatoyinbo for allegedly sleeping with his church members.
In a series of Instagram posts, Dakolo claimed that Pastor Fatoyinbo had not stopped the act of sleeping with girls in his church.
The singer further claimed that the COZA pastor and some elders in the church were covering his (Fatoyinbo’s) action to the point of even paying to silence some victims.
Dakolo’s allegations, which are yet to receive any response from Fatoyinbo, generated much dust.
And it seems there is no end to the controversy as Busola has alleged that the clergyman raped her twice while she was a single lady in Ilorin, Kwara state.
Speaking to Ynaija, Busola noted that during her undergraduate days she had returned to Ilorin where Fatoyinbo ran a fellowship for Christians.
Although being a conservative, she initially did not feel at home with the mode of operation in the fellowship, she later teamed up with them after being persuaded by her family.
As time wore on, Bukola said Pastor Fatoyinbo, who at then was unmarried but engaged, became his “spiritual father.”
The two, according to Dakolo’s wife, became closer but one day while she was in her house, Pastor Fatoyinbo visited.
Though she was surprised he visited at that time of the day, she welcomed him being someone she held “up there” as a role model.
However, the clergyman forced himself on her, telling her to do whatever he asked and that was how she was raped in her house.
That was not all, as Busola said Pastor Fatoyinbo raped her again, within one week, leaving her battered and feeling empty.
He told her that it was a normal thing for some pastors to have their way with female members and thus she’s not special in any way.
